11No. 12 SPRING 2018Since scal 2008, AOTS has been implementing six-month training in Japan featuring intensive Japanese language lessons for nurse and care worker candidates from Indonesia and the Philippines under the Economic Partnership Agreements between Japan and the two countries. For scal 2017, all those candidates from the two countries were divided and sent to four training venues, in Tokyo, Yokohama, Toyota, and Osaka, and undertook training from June to December.One common difculty they face in Japan is how to overcome ‘winter in Japan.’ They experienced their rst ever coldness in the morning and evening from early October and many candidates were forced to prepare for winter.Japan Indonesia Association, Inc. collected a lot of winter clothing in over 200 boxes donated by over 100 corporate and personal members for the Indonesian candidates, 295 care worker- and 29 nurse- candidates, under training in the three venues of AOTS Tokyo Kenshu Center, Kansai Kenshu Center and Chubu Ofce. All this winter clothing arrived at each venue in November. In addition, by the courtesy of Lotte Holdings Co., Ltd., 56 cases of disposable heat packs and 11 cases of assorted confectionery of three kinds including chocolate were donated as well.One of the donors gave a message saying, ‘Winter is approaching. I would be happy if my humble clothing here can ease the cold even a bit for your very rst winter challenge in Japan. Keep going by taking care of yourself.’ A Japanese citizen who tried to pass an examination for the nursing helper license also wrote her message: ‘I respect you as you are away from home and studying hard a new language and skills.’ Such heart-felt messages touched the candidates and we believe they will work hard to pass national examinations eventually after AOTS training and starting their working lives in respective hospitals and nursing facilities.To overcome severe coldness in Japan, the Philippine Society of Japan sent winter clothing for the Filipino candidates, 271 caregiver candidates and 34 nurse candidates, in Osaka and Yokohama in June and July 2017. AOTS had the privilege of the presence of Mr. Kanji Endo, Director of the Philippine Society of Japan, at Yokohama, together with the wonderful people of Kirin Holdings, Tshuneishi Shipbuilding, and Taiheiyo Cement, while Mr. Makoto Katsura, president of the society, came to Osaka to witness the presentation of the gifts. After the ceremony in Osaka, the guests and the candidates moved to the dining room for lunch and talked about home and their impressions of Japan with each other. Those candidates in Yokohama left for a Mt. Fuji tour on October 19 in the rain but could wear those sweaters, overcoats, and mufers and could enjoy the tour but forgot the cold.
